Relative Seniority Sample Clauses

Relative Seniority. In respect of rights to receive Distributions and to participate in distributions or payments in the event of any liquidation, dissolution or winding up of the Partnership, the Series J Preferred Units shall rank (i) on a parity with any class or series of Units of the Partnership (“Parity Units”) as to the payment of Distributions and as to the distribution of assets upon liquidation, dissolution or winding up (whether or not the Distribution rates, Distribution payment dates or redemption or liquidation prices per unit thereof are different from those of the Series J Preferred Units) if the holders of such class or series of Units and Series J Preferred Units shall be entitled to the receipt of Distributions and of amounts distributable upon liquidation, dissolution or winding up (taking into account the effects of allocations of Profits, Losses and other items) in proportion to their respective amounts of accrued and unpaid Distributions per unit or liquidation preferences without preference or priority one over the other, (ii) senior to any class or series of Units of the Partnership ranking, as to Distributions and upon liquidation, junior to the Series J Preferred Units (collectively, “Junior Units”) and (iii) senior to the Common Units and any other class or series of Units of the Partnership ranking, as to Distributions and upon liquidation, junior to the Series J Preferred Units (collectively, “Fully Junior Units”). Nothing contained in Section 4.06 of the Partnership Agreement or this Exhibit J shall prohibit the Partnership from issuing additional Units that are Parity Units with the Series J Preferred Units.

Relative Seniority. The Series A Preferred Stock shall, with respect to payment of dividends or in the case of redemption, liquidation, dissolution or winding up of the Company, rank (a) senior and prior to the Common Stock of the Company and to any other class or series of capital stock issued by the Company not designated as ranking senior to or pari passu with the Series A Preferred Stock with respect to payment of dividends or in the case of redemption, liquidation, dissolution or winding up of the Company (collectively, the “Junior Stock”); (b) pari passu with any other class or series of capital stock of the Company, the terms of which specifically provide that such class or series shall rank pari passu with the Series A Preferred Stock with respect to payment of dividends or in the case of redemption, liquidation, dissolution or winding up of the Company (such other class or series of capital stock and the Series A Preferred Stock together, the “Parity Stock”); and (c) junior to any other class or series of capital stock of the Company, the terms of which specifically provide that such class or series shall rank senior to the Series A Preferred Stock with respect to payment of dividends or in the case of redemption, liquidation, dissolution or winding up of the Company (the “Senior Stock”).
